Samsung Galaxy SmartTag 2 gets NBTC certified

Samsung announced the Galaxy SmartTag item tracker in January 2021, and it was expected to unveil its successor at last month’s Galaxy Unpacked event in South Korea, but that didn’t happen. While there’s no word from Samsung about the Galaxy SmartTag 2, we know it’s in the works, and it just got certified by Thailand’s NBTC, moving it a step closer to launch.

The Thai certifying authority doesn’t reveal anything new about the Samsung Galaxy SmartTag 2 since we know it has model designation EI-T5600 and ultra-wideband (UWB) support from previous certifications.

The original SmartTag didn’t support UWB, but the SmartTag+ did. This time, Samsung will probably only launch one version with Bluetooth and UWB connectivity.
